Es wäre nützlich, eine Themenkomponente (Kategorien: Smartphone-Ansicht) zu implementieren, die es ermöglicht, Kategorien als Smartphone-Symbole anzuzeigen, wie im folgenden Beispielbild gezeigt. Was meinen Sie?
Hallo Cristian, willkommen zurück ![]()
Es gäbe nicht viel Platz für Titel und Beschreibungen von Kategorien, die standardmäßig für anonyme Benutzer und Benutzer mit Vertrauensstufe 0 aktiviert sind. Ein Mockup mit einem „realen“ Beispiel wäre großartig, um zu sehen, wie es funktionieren würde.
Das ist nicht dasselbe, aber ich habe das Layout der mobilen Kategorieseite in meinem eigenen Forum von:
zu:
geändert.
Aber ich denke, es könnte mit einer Rasteransicht, wie Sie vorschlagen, und/oder dem Entfernen der drei Themen pro Kategorie noch weiter verbessert werden.
OPs Mockup hat die gleichen Probleme wie Smartphones:
- wie man identifiziert und sich merkt, was was ist, und
- wann viele zu viele sind.
Hallo
Es wäre ausreichend, diesen Stil (Bild unten) in der Smartphone-Ansicht zuzulassen, mit der Möglichkeit, die Kategoriebeschreibung, die Liste der Unterkategorien und die Liste der neuesten Beiträge zu deaktivieren. Machen Sie dann die Liste der Kategorien genauso verfügbar wie die Liste der Apps auf unserem Smartphone (Rasteransicht – Quadrate mit abgerundeten Ecken.).
Eine weitere nützliche Funktion könnte sein „Benutzerdefinierter Kategoriename in der Smartphone-Ansicht“, um den Namen einer Kategorie zu kürzen, z. B. von Unterhaltung zu ENT.
Dies ist ein Beispiel, das ich in einem Forum gefunden habe, aber im Listenstil.
Warum sollte das funktionieren? Niemand weiß, was ENT bedeutet.
Ich kann Kontexte sehen, in denen dies funktionieren würde – Fans eines bestimmten Spiels oder Nischeninteresses haben oft ihre eigene Fachsprache und sogar Ikonographie. Wäre es für neue Benutzer am besten auffindbar und verständlich? Wahrscheinlich nicht – aber das ist nicht immer ein wichtiger Wert.
Können Sie den Zugangslink teilen, damit ich sie weiterleiten kann? Oder Sie können sich meine Website unter https://businesslab.vn ansehen. Ich teile gerne mit, was ich weiß und getan habe.
Sie können sich auch auf die Themen-Seitenkategorie beziehen Air Theme, ich fand sie ähnlich wie das, was Sie suchen.
Ich spreche einfach über die Navigierbarkeit der Kategorien-Seite. Anstatt nach unten zu scrollen, um die Kategorien zu entdecken, wäre es nützlich, sie alle auf einer Seite zu sehen, wie in meinem ersten Beitrag beschrieben. Es ist unvermeidlich, dass diese Funktion in zukünftigen Versionen von Discourse implementiert wird, warum also nicht vorwegnehmen?
Ja, wie auf dem letzten Bild, das ich im ersten Beitrag gepostet habe, löst es das Problem definitiv teilweise.
Die Theme-Komponente ist GitHub - discourse/discourse-minimal-category-boxes.
Ich bin mir nicht sicher, ob ich dieses Argument verstehe. Warum ist es unvermeidlich? (Und wenn ja, warum überstürzen?)
Wir haben das bereits mit dem #theme-Rasterlayout von Miniaturansichten.
Also ja, es ist irgendwie machbar. Könnte sogar eine Beschreibung anzeigen, vielleicht wenn man eine Idee von kurzem Drücken/langem Drücken oder Einzeltippen/Doppeltippen verwendet.
Wie brauchbar die Leute es finden, hängt von der Anwendung ab. Ehrlich gesagt finde ich die #theme-Themenliste auf Mobilgeräten nervig, da es schwieriger ist, Dinge visuell zu finden.
Aber wenn der OP vereinfachte Kategorienamen hat, könnten Symbole mit Text darunter in Ordnung sein.
Von wie vielen Kategorien sprichst du? Siehe meinen Beitrag oben und schau dir den #theme-Link für das Themenlayout mit Miniaturansichten an.
In der Tat. lol
Ich kann mir vorstellen, dass es unvermeidlich ist, dass jemand eine #theme-Komponente oder möglicherweise ein Plugin erstellt, je nachdem, was benötigt wird, um einen gewünschten Effekt zu erzielen.
Ehrlich gesagt finde ich die #theme::category-Themenliste auf Mobilgeräten nervig, da es mir schwerer fällt, Dinge visuell zu finden.
Wir sind uns dessen bewusst und diskutieren es ![]()
Oder Sie können meine Website unter https://businesslab.vn besuchen
Ich war neugierig und habe diese Änderungen vorgenommen, um etwas zu schaffen, das @derak gefallen würde:
.category-boxes, .category-boxes-with-topics {
gap: 1em;
}
.mobile-view .category-boxes .category-box, .mobile-view .category-boxes-with-topics .category-box {
width: 100%;
flex: 0 0 calc(50% - 0.5em);
}
.category-boxes .description {
display: none;
}
.category-boxes .category-box .category-box-inner .category-details .category-box-heading h3 {
text-align: center !important;
}
.category-boxes .category-logo .category-notifications-button, .category-boxes-with-topics .category-logo .category-notifications-button {
visibility: hidden;
}
.category-boxes .category-box {
box-shadow: 0px 0px 8px rgba(0,0,0,.2);
}
Sie sehen so minimalistisch aus, ich werde diese Version für ein anderes Projekt in Betracht ziehen ^^







